CT11 9LP lies on Grange Road in Ramsgate. CT11 9LP is located in the Central Harbour electoral ward, within the local authority district of Thanet and the English Parliamentary constituency of South Thanet. The Sub Integrated Care Board (ICB) Location is NHS Kent and Medway ICB - 91Q and the police force is Kent. This postcode has been in use since January 1980.
